在CSS中的盒模型中,margin是指一個元素的外部空白區(qū)域。它是在元素的內(nèi)容區(qū)域與邊界區(qū)域之間的一段距離。在這篇文章中,我們將探討margin的不同用途和如何使用它。
/* 為所有的左邊距和上邊距應(yīng)用一個像素的線性漸變 */ margin: 1px 0 0 1px;
首先,我們需要了解margin的用途。從字面上看,margin就是指一個元素的邊緣周圍的空白區(qū)域。它可以用于兩種主要目的:控制元素之間的間距和為一個元素創(chuàng)建空白邊緣。
如果您想要調(diào)整多個元素之間的間距,可以使用margin。margin值的大小決定了元素之間的空白距離。您可以通過將margin值賦給元素的頂部、底部、左側(cè)和右側(cè)來創(chuàng)造不同的效果。另外,您也可以通過使用負(fù)值的margin來使元素之間貼合或重疊。
/* 創(chuàng)建一個5像素的垂直間距 */ margin-top: 5px; margin-bottom: 5px;
另一方面,margin也可以為一個元素創(chuàng)建空白邊緣,以便將其從周圍的元素中區(qū)分出來。您可以在一個元素的頂部、底部、左側(cè)或右側(cè)應(yīng)用不同的margin值,以創(chuàng)建更突出的樣式。
/* 為元素創(chuàng)建一個20像素高和寬的區(qū)域,使內(nèi)容居中 */ margin: 10px auto; height: 20px; width: 20px;
最后,讓我們來看看一些在CSS中使用margin的例子,以便更好地理解它的用途。
總之,margin是一個十分有用的CSS屬性,它可以讓我們輕松地控制元素之間的距離、為元素創(chuàng)建空白邊緣、以及為我們的頁面布局提供更高的靈活性。